发明名称 THERMOELECTRIC CONVERSION MATERIAL, PRODUCTION METHOD THEREFOR AND THERMOELECTRIC CONVERSION ELEMENT
摘要 PROBLEM TO BE SOLVED: To provide a thermoelectric conversion material which is not weathered, and exhibits high thermoelectric conversion characteristics stably at about 300-600°C, while having high physical strength and excellent durability, stability and reliability by using high purity silicon as a material, and to provide a thermoelectric conversion element and a production method for thermoelectric conversion material.SOLUTION: The thermoelectric conversion material is composed of a sintered compact principally comprising magnesium silicide (MgSi) of polycrystalline structure, containing at least one element out of As, Sb, P, Al and B, as a dopant. Silicon component of the magnesium silicide is high purity silicon, and unreacting silicon and magnesium are not detected in the thermoelectric conversion material, and silicon oxide and magnesium oxide do not exist therein.
